New Brady’s Restaurant coming to Richmond!

We have good news if you’re already a fan of Brady’s Sushi and Hibachi in Richmond. They are opening up a new branch in town, called Brady’s Chinese and Vietnamese cuisine. We spoke to owners of Brady’s Wen and Wan for further details on the upcoming restaurant.

They also told us a little story behind their success with the first restaurant Brady’s Sushi and Hibachi and how they started. Wen didn’t jump on the idea of starting the Brady’s at first but Wan managed to persuade her.

The couple previously worked at China King. They managed to seize the opportunity to open up their own restaurant and crafted the business model to make Brady’s Sushi and Hibachi successful.

Wen and Wan was originally from the same town in China and went to elementary school together. Both moved to the United States and the couple rekindled over 10 years later.

Wan went to middle school at Model and graduated college from UK with an Engineering degree. Wen is from New York.

Wan told WBONTV that he gained his inspiration and cooking background from his parents’ restaurant, China King. As Wan’s parents loses ownership of China King, the couple is looking to preserve its unique recipe.

The new restaurant is expected to open sometime in May and it will be located on 511 Eastern Bypass where the old Enterprise used to be.
